Octiva is a fast-growing robotics company on a mission to help growers succeed through smart automation. Our advanced robotic systems are built for high-performance operation in greenhouses, combining precision, reliability, and real-world impact.
Formed from the merger of Priva’s robotic division and Octinion’s agricultural robotics team, we combine decades of horticultural expertise with deep technical know-how. With teams in Belgium and the Netherlands, we’re expanding internationally — and building a team of ambitious, collaborative professionals ready to shape the future of sustainable agriculture.
